This is a fork of the popular application Droidwall that uses iptables to limit data usage and add security to Android. Droidwall was originally created by developer Rodrigo Zechin Rosauro. The app was discontinued and did not function correctly on Android 4.x. So I decided to fix it.
***ROOT ACCESS IS REQUIRED***
If you don’t know what ROOT ACCESS is please read this: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Android_rooting
Android Firewall has all of the capabilities of Droidwall. It supports Android 2.2 and greater.

****Profile instructions**** Profiles are based off of exported rules files. The rules files contain ALL settings and not just app rules. This means things like Notifications, IPv6, Logs can be controlled by the profile as well. You can have up to 6 different profiles. They can be quickly activated by the drop down spinner.
1. Set up your rules. 2. Set up your options. 3. Export your rules. 4. Menu -> Profile Management -> Create Profile 5. Choose which profile you want to create/modify. 6. Choose the rules file you want to assign to that profile. 7. Load the profile through the menu or through the spinner drop down.
***Tasker Instructions*** Instructions for Tasker: Open Tasker. Click the Green +. Enter a name if you wish. Choose your Context. Enter a name for your Task if you wish. Click the + to add an Action. Choose Plugin. Choose Android Firewall – Tasker. Click EDIT. Choose the profile you want to use. Click the green check box. To test the profile you can hit the little play button in the bottom right corner.

Difference Between Antivirus vs Firewall
An antivirus scan all files and processes, it will stop suspicious activities based on the signature, algorithm and A.I. A firewall on the other hand monitor the traffic between your device and the internet, it will filter and block suspicious data from passing through. Antivirus is like the police and a firewall is like the Gate Keeper.
Difference Between Root vs NoRoot Firewall
A NoRoot Firewall uses a cleaver way of solving the need to root your device by creating a VPN Gateway and forcing all internet traffic to pass through it. They used the technology available to them from within the VPN packaging module offered by Android to be able to gain visibility to your applications’ network activities and apply firewall rules without having to ask for root permissions like other Android Firewall apps.
However, no actual VPN connection is being made, no data is being sent externally by these application, and they do not tamper with the security of your personal data, so you can continue using your apps with peace of mind, and confidence that you will not end up with a higher than usual data bill at the end of the month.

↓ 03 – NetGuard | Free / Paid
NetGuard provides simple and advanced ways to block access to the internet – no root required. Applications and addresses can individually be allowed or denied access to your Wi-Fi and/or mobile connection. Blocking access to the internet can help:
Reduce your data usage
Save your battery
Increase your privacy
